The health of your tongue is an important part of your oral health. To keep it healthy, a tongue scraper should be used during your dental routine. It’s a cheap way to remove tongue bacteria. You can always use your toothbrush if you don’t own a tongue scraper.

You should spend at least two minutes on brushing your teeth. Working from gum-line to the tip of each tooth; brush your teeth gently one at a time. Brushing too hard can damage gums and teeth, so be careful to apply a gentle touch. Replace your toothbrush with a softer one if brushing hurts your teeth.

When brushing, you should start out brushing your top gums and moving downward, or vice-versa. This is a good way to remove food debris from under your gums and clean them efficiently. It is okay to scrub sideways starting out, but you should follow this up by brushing in an up-and-down motion.
When brushing, consider more than just your teeth. You should also pay close attention to your gums and tongue, which can harbor germs and hidden debris. The nastiest cavities are the ones that stay under your gums, so the more that you keep this area clean, the better off you are.
